AICP
Android Ice Cold Project
AICP is known by everyone as the "Ice Cold Project" that started on a Desire HD years ago and since then evolved into a mature ROM with the BEST community you can find!!!
Until Lollipop, the Rom has always been based on AOKP. Unfortunately, since AOKP stopped development (but made a comeback later), we changed our base to CM when it comes to hardware, drivers and some features.
With the rebrand of CM to LineageOS (LAOS) we are now actually LAOS based with some tweaks from AOSP.

How to flash:
(Again: Don't do it if you don't know it!)
Download the ROM and GApps and transfer them to your device
Boot to recovery (TWRP recommended)
Wipe system, Cache, data and ART/Dalvik cache
Flash ROM Zipfile
Flash/Install GApps (optional, needed for e.g. Google Playstore to work)
Flash/Install the root solution of choice (optional), I personnaly recommend magisk
Reboot to system
The ROM has GApps persistance in between dirty flashes, so you only have to flash them once!
The root solution should be flashed together with every OTA update (= ROM Update)!

This is a work in progress guide to getting great battery life
Note: This guide is meant to be used on my kernel, there's several optimizations that I've left out of this guide because I enabled them by default in my kernel
1. Underclock the big cores to 1900mhz
2. Set the GPU governor to simple_ondemand
3. Set the vibration strength to zero (or close to zero) in the misc section
4. Set the default I/O scheduler to noop
5. Go to developer options and turn off the logger buffer sizes (you will have to turn this back on in order to get a logcat for bug reports, and to pass safety net)
6. Use greenify to enable aggressive doze and doze on the go, and use it to limit background apps
7. If you underclock the big cores even more in kernel adiutor you'll get much better battery life, you'll also get much better battery life if you underclock the little cores to 1440MHz
8. Turn off all animations in developer options
9. In kernel adiutor set the low memory killer values to the aggressive setting
10. Disable fsync (risky, you could lose data if the system crashes)
11. Use the suspend actions in aicp extras and turn off the ota checker
12. Use privacy guard, and the wakelock blocker in aicp extras/system extensions to block wakelocks
13. In aicp extras/ various ****, enable sensors block per package
14. Turn off WiFi before turning off the device, otherwise it will have issues going into deep sleep

This is a work in progress guide to getting great Performance at the expense of battery life
Note: This guide is meant to be used on my kernel, there's several optimizations that I've left out of this guide because I enabled them by default in my kernel
1. Go to developer options and turn off the logger buffer sizes (you will have to turn this back on in order to get a logcat for bug reports)
2. Use greenify to enable aggressive doze and doze on the go, and use it to limit background apps
3. Turn off all animations in developer options
4. Overclock the little cores to 2188mhz, and the big cores to 2342mhz
5. Disable fsync (risky, you could lose data if the system crashes)
6. Enable ksm, and use zram for more free ram, good for gaming
7. Set the CPU governor to wheatley

AICP
Android Ice Cold Project
AICP is known by everyone as the "Ice Cold Project" that started on a Desire HD years ago (2012) and since then has evolved into a mature ROM with the BEST community that you can find!!!
Until Android Lollipop, the ROM has always been based on AOKP. Unfortunately, since AOKP stopped development (but made a comeback later), we changed our base to CM.
With the re-brand of CM to LineageOS (LOS) we became LineageOS based with some tweaks from AOSP, for Android Pie we based on the "Ground Zero Open Source Project" (GZOSP), and now for Android 10 we are fully based on AOSP
